High-end Web Analytics Industry Safe from Google AnalyticsJanuary 11th, 2006 When Google made their newly acquired Urchin web analytics service available for free, some pundits claimed an untimely end to the web analytics industry. According to a recent report from Forrester Research High-end web analytics vendors have little to fear from Google Inc.'s free web analytics service.

Google Analytics Increases Default Profiles to 10August 2nd, 2006 Google Analytics increased the number of default profiles from 5 to 10. This increases the number of websites you can track.

Tracking Outbound Clicks With Google AnalyticsNovember 18th, 2005 This piece of JavaScript assigns a pageview to any click on a link - the pageview is attributed to the filename you specify. For example, to log every click on a particular link to www.example.com as a pageview for "/outgoing/example_com" you would add the following attribute to the link's <a> tag:
<a href="http://www.example.com" onClick="javascript:urchinTracker ('/outgoing/example_com');">
It is a good idea to log all of your outbound links into a logical directory structure as shown in the example.
